The Reliability Calculus: Price vs. Proven Performance

The video walkthrough dives deep into comparing a budget-friendly model, like the Maveric 88, against a proven military mainstay, such as the Mossberg 590. On the surface, the cost difference is massive. You can get incredibly capable gear for a fraction of the price. But when discussing tactical readiness, price is always the first thing to get scrutinized.

The 590, for instance, isn't just a name; it’s a pedigree. It’s a platform developed for the military, and that history matters. It means the design has been tested under the worst conditions—mud, grit, extreme temperatures, and high-volume, stressful use. While the budget options are impressive, they often lack that deep, institutional vetting that comes with decades of service.

The discussion highlights that while both platforms are considered reliable in a basic sense, the 590’s design—specifically its robust extraction system—gives it an edge in absolute, no-fail reliability. This isn't about subjective preference; it's about engineering specifications and proven field performance.
